Regulation

Trade Nation and VT Markets are both online brokers, each with unique offerings and regulatory standings. Founded in 2014, Trade Nation distinguishes itself with a higher Trust Score rating of 85 out of 99 from ForexBrokers.com, positioning it as a trusted broker. This is supported by its possession of two Tier-1 licenses and one Tier-2 license, marking it as a reliable choice for investors seeking security in their trading activities. Despite not being publicly traded or a bank, Trade Nation has established a solid foundation in the online brokerage space.

On the other hand, VT Markets, established in 2016, holds a Trust Score of 70, indicating an average risk. VT Markets carries one Tier-1 license and one Tier-2 license, suggesting a moderate level of trust when compared to Trade Nation. While VT Markets is similarly not listed on any stock exchange nor categorized as a bank, potential traders may find its regulatory framework sufficient but less comprehensive compared to Trade Nation's credentials.

Fees

When comparing online brokers Trade Nation and VT Markets in terms of commissions and fees, Trade Nation stands out with its competitive fixed-spread pricing. On its proprietary TN Trader platform, it offers fixed spreads, such as 0.6 pips for the EUR/USD pair, making it easy to know what you're paying without hidden calculations, although spreads can widen during the daily rollover period. Trade Nation also provides three primary account types, one of which is a commission-based Raw Spread account on MetaTrader that charges $7 per round-trip per standard lot. With a star rating of 5 out of 5 and ranked 7th out of 62 brokers for commissions and fees by ForexBrokers.com, Trade Nation fares strongly in this aspect.

VT Markets, on the other hand, offers two account types: the commission-free Standard STP account with wider spreads, and the Raw ECN account with narrower spreads but includes a commission. The average spread on the EUR/USD pair is 1.2 pips for the Standard STP account and 0.83 pips for the Raw ECN account, factoring in both the spread and commission. VT Markets requires a minimum deposit of just $100 for both accounts, offering flexibility for traders. VT Markets earns a star rating of 4.5 out of 5 for its fees, standing 20th in ForexBrokers.com's ranking against 62 brokers.

Overall, while both brokers have their advantages, Trade Nation's fixed-spread pricing presents a transparent and budget-conscious option. VT Markets provides a cheaper route for those opting for the Raw ECN account, but its Standard STP account may not be as cost-effective. Trade Nation's higher ranking and star rating suggests it might be the better choice for traders focused on minimizing trading costs.

Range of investments

When comparing the investment offerings of Trade Nation and VT Markets, both platforms provide a similar breadth of options, with 1,000 tradeable symbols each. They both support forex trading as CFDs, but Trade Nation offers a slightly wider range with 46 forex pairs compared to VT Markets' 39 pairs. Neither of the brokers provides clients with the ability to trade actual exchange-traded securities on U.S. markets, such as Apple shares. However, VT Markets stands out by allowing investments in international stocks like Vodafone on the London Stock Exchange, a feature not available on Trade Nation.

Both Trade Nation and VT Markets offer copy trading as well as the option to trade cryptocurrency derivatives. However, neither platform allows the actual purchase of cryptocurrencies. Despite these similarities, they are equally rated at 3.5 out of 5 stars for their range of investments. Interestingly, Trade Nation is ranked slightly higher by ForexBrokers.com at #38 compared to VT Markets at #39 out of 62 brokers reviewed for their investment offerings. These ratings indicate a close rivalry between the two platforms, providing potential traders with comparable opportunities in the online trading landscape.

Trading platforms and tools

Trade Nation and VT Markets both cater to traders seeking versatile and accessible trading platforms. Traders can enjoy simulated trading experiences with free virtual demo accounts from both brokers. While Trade Nation boasts a proprietary platform developed in-house, VT Markets does not offer the same but provides both MetaTrader 4 (MT4) and MetaTrader 5 (MT5). On the desktop front, both brokers offer Windows-based platforms and web-based trading through a browser. Copy trading enthusiasts will find options with both brokers, as they support this feature, though neither offers DupliTrade or ZuluTrade integrations.

In terms of charting tools, Trade Nation provides an edge with 39 drawing tools compared to VT Markets' 30, although both offer numerous technical indicators for effective analysis. VT Markets enables direct trading from stock charts, a feature not available with Trade Nation. For those focused on watch list flexibility, Trade Nation offers more with 14 columns compared to VT Markets' 7. Both brokers are rated four stars for their trading platforms and tools, with Trade Nation holding a slight ranking advantage at #45 versus VT Markets' #47 among 62 brokers reviewed by ForexBrokers.com.

Forex trading apps

Both Trade Nation and VT Markets provide iPhone and Android apps, making them accessible to a wide range of mobile users. They both offer features like price alerts, multiple time frame views, and the ability to create watchlists with real-time quotes. However, Trade Nation stands out with its ability to sync watchlist symbols across devices, ensuring any changes made on the app reflect online. VT Markets does not offer this syncing feature. Additionally, Trade Nation provides a substantial 99 technical studies for charting, compared to 30 from VT Markets, giving traders a richer set of tools.

Both apps allow users to draw trendlines on charts, but only Trade Nation automatically saves these drawings, which can be a significant advantage for those who want a seamless trading experience. When it comes to user ratings, both apps score a solid 4 out of 5 stars, reflecting overall satisfaction. However, in a broader comparison of mobile trading apps by ForexBrokers.com, VT Markets holds a slight edge, ranked #44, just one spot ahead of Trade Nation at #45. Overall, while each app has its strengths, Trade Nation offers more comprehensive features for technical analysis, whereas VT Markets has a marginally higher general ranking.

Market research

When it comes to market research features, both Trade Nation and VT Markets offer unique strengths. VT Markets excels in providing daily market commentary and maintaining an extensive economic calendar to keep traders informed about global events. It also incorporates technical analysis tools from Trading Central, offering users additional resources to assist in making informed trading decisions. Trade Nation, on the other hand, caters to traders who value access to top-tier forex news, including updates from Bloomberg and Reuters, and provides sentiment-based trading tools which offer insights into market trends. Although Trade Nation lacks daily commentary and a comprehensive economic calendar, it does offer tools from Acuity Trading, adding depth to its research offerings.

Both brokers share certain limitations, such as the absence of Autochartist tools and market research from TipRanks. These similarities contribute to Trade Nation and VT Markets both receiving a research rating of 3.5 out of 5 stars. However, VT Markets holds a slight edge in its ranking at #36 compared to Trade Nation's #42 position among 62 brokers, as assessed by ForexBrokers.com. Ultimately, the choice between the two will depend on what specific tools and resources each trader values most in their trading journey.

Beginners and education

When it comes to educational resources for beginners, both Trade Nation and VT Markets provide a solid foundation. Each platform offers more than 10 educational materials focusing on forex or CFDs, making them suitable for novice traders eager to learn. Both brokers also provide at least 10 beginner-focused trading videos, helping newcomers understand the essentials of trading. However, neither Trade Nation nor VT Markets conducts monthly online educational webinars or offers a searchable archive of past webinars, potentially limiting interactive learning opportunities.

While neither broker offers advanced educational videos tailored for experienced traders, VT Markets stands out slightly by providing an investor dictionary with definitions of over 50 investing terms, which Trade Nation does not. This can be helpful for a complete understanding of trading jargon. Despite their differences, both brokers received a 3.5-star rating for education and hold rankings by ForexBrokers.com of #42 for Trade Nation and #55 for VT Markets out of 62 brokers surveyed. This indicates a similar level of educational support for those looking to start their trading journey.
